Make your home energy-efficient

A luxury home has all the amenities available in it. So, you can make your home look luxurious by making it energy-efficient. Install energy-efficient devices and building materials to make your home a smart one. These home additions will not only save on energy expenditure but also add character to your home. Moreover, you can contribute to the environment by using these appliances. You can go with solar panel installation, invest in energy star appliances and smart thermostats, replace old windows and poorly insulated doors, and upgrade the home insulation. You can also qualify for green tax benefits and get more benefits.

Install Smart home appliances

Smart home devices are very popular among homeowners and also can improve the value of your home and give it a lavish touch. Buyers get attracted to homes that are equipped with smart appliances. You can invest in smart thermostats, smart home security systems such as camera doorbells, smoke, carbon monoxide, radon detectors, and smart lights to your home to add value to your property.

Renovate your Bathroom with high-end features

A master bathroom with all the high-end features can make your home look lavish. Moreover, it can also help increase the value of your property. If you want to bump out your bathroom to expand the walls of your bathroom then you will need plumbing and electrical fixtures for the extra space that you have created. Hence, you have to remove the old fixtures if they have worn out and replace the old ones with new fixtures. A new bathtub, an antique mirror, new bath fixtures, or decorative lights can be a few good ideas that you can incorporate into your bath space.

If you are expanding your bathroom into a bigger space then you can install double vanity in your bathroom. However, you can go with a bathroom sink if you are building a secondary bathroom for your home. Both of the ideas can be incorporated into your bathroom according to your needs.
